I read it and really enjoyed it. I'm catholic and had no problem with the book. It simply offers alternative opinions about religious symbolism and art. If you haven't started, read Angels and Demons first. Its Dan Brown's first book and in my opinion better than DaVinci Code. The DaVinci Code also references some of the things in Angels and Demons even though it is not technically a prequel. His two other books aren't bad either (Deception Point and Digital Fortress) if you have the time.
